Why You Need a Consultation:
What you don’t know can hurt you. This is especially true when it comes to matters relating to domestic and immigration law. The issues that arise in family and immigration law and the resulting outcomes tend to have long-term if not permanent effects. Moreover, once a judge or an agency has made a ruling, it becomes much more difficult and expensive to reverse or modify the decision. Thus, save your lawyer the headache of having to deal with prior adverse judgments and rulings, and save your money by scheduling a consultation with an experienced attorney.
